Bitcoin Money figurehead Roger Ver has dramatically introduced that Bitcoin ABC and its lead developer Amaury Sechet are “forking away from #BitcoinCash on Nov 15th”.

That’s not fairly what’s taking place. The put up truly suggests the fractured BCH neighborhood will battle it out over which fork will get to say the ‘Bitcoin Money’ model — Bitcoin ABC or upstart rival Bitcoin Money Node (BCHN). The dispute is over ABC’s ‘coinbase rule’ that might divert 8% of all newly mined BCH to a growth fund come November.

Ver’s tweet got here in response to Bitcoin ABC’s importing its newest 0.22.1 launch, which is able to activate the coinbase rule on November 15th.

Some Bitcoin Money customers on each side welcome the fork as a chance to purge the community of their rivals, with CoinText CTO Vin Armania tweeting:

Different BCH supporters are afraid {that a} third chain cut up will do irreparable injury to BCH, with Twitter person ‘aiyadt’ replying to Ver: 

You do notice {that a} cut up may kick $BCH out of prime 10 proper?

In response to Coin.Dance, BCHN’s 126 nodes characterize precisely 10% of the Bitcoin Money community’s 1,260 complete nodes, whereas Bitcoin ABC represents 42% of the community with 533.

Nonetheless, the Bitcoin Limitless (BU) implementation (that expands on the Bitcoin XT protocol) can be against the coinbase rule and at present has the biggest single share with 565 nodes or 44%. If it throws its lot in with BCHN, that might end in a slim majority of 54% of BCHN nodes rejecting the November improve — and doubtlessly retaining the Bitcoin Money model.

Chatting with Cointelegraph, Amaury Sechet expressed doubt that BU and BCHN would be capable to command a majority sharing of the community. “Node counts are very simple to faux,” he mentioned, noting that “a great chunk of BU nodes simply replace in sync each single time, so they’re probably the identical entity.”

Dismissively, Sechet described Bitcoin Limitless as “a dumpster fireplace” that beforehand supported segwit2x and Bitcoin SV, including that “BCHN and BU have already began preventing.”
